Key Technical Requirements for Hotel Operable Wall Installation
Several technical factors influence the performance and longevity of your operable wall system. These include the track system, panel construction, acoustic sealing, and operation mechanism. Let’s break down each one.
Top-Hung Track System: The Preferred Choice
Most modern operable wall systems use a top-hung track system. This means the panels are suspended from an overhead track, and there is no floor rail. This design offers several advantages: it creates a flush floor surface, which is safer and easier to clean, and it allows for more flexible room layouts. However, the overhead track must be supported by a robust ceiling structure. Your supplier should assess the load-bearing capacity of the beams to ensure they can support the weight of the panels and the track.
Panel Construction and Materials
Panels are typically made of steel or aluminum frames filled with acoustic insulation, such as mineral wool, and faced with materials like gypsum board, wood veneer, or fabric. The choice of finish affects aesthetics and acoustics. For a banquet hall, you might want a finish that matches the interior design and provides good sound absorption. Discuss your finish preferences with your supplier, as they can offer a range of options.
Acoustic Performance: Setting Realistic Targets
Acoustic performance is measured by the Sound Transmission Class (STC) rating. A higher STC rating means better sound insulation. For a banquet hall, an STC of 50 or higher is often desired to prevent sound from traveling between divided rooms. However, the actual performance depends on the entire wall assembly, including seals at the top, bottom, and sides. You should specify your acoustic target (e.g., STC 50) and ask the supplier for test data or references to ensure their system can meet it.
Site Coordination: The Hidden Key to Success
Installation risk is highest when there is poor coordination between different trades. The operable wall installation involves not just the wall supplier but also electricians, HVAC technicians, ceiling installers, and flooring contractors. The track layout must align with ceiling grids, lighting fixtures, and sprinkler systems. This requires a detailed drawing that shows the exact position of the track and panels. Your supplier should provide shop drawings for approval before fabrication.
One common issue is the placement of the track in relation to the ceiling. If the ceiling is not level, the track may need to be shimmed, which can affect the smooth operation of the panels. Similarly, the floor must be level for the bottom seals to work effectively. During the site survey, these factors should be checked and documented.

Quotation Readiness: What to Prepare Before Contacting Suppliers
To get an accurate quotation, you need to provide detailed information to the supplier. This includes:
- Opening sizes: width, height, and number of panels required.
- Architectural drawings: floor plans, ceiling plans, and elevations showing the wall location.
- Acoustic target: the desired STC rating or sound insulation level.
- Finish preferences: type of surface material, color, and pattern.
- Project location: for site survey and logistics planning.
- Operational requirements: manual or motorized operation, stacking area, and clearance.
Having this information ready will not only speed up the quotation process but also ensure that the supplier can identify any potential issues early on. For example, if the opening is very high or wide, special engineering may be required, which could affect the cost and lead time.
Installation Risks and How to Mitigate Them
Several risks can derail your project if not managed properly. Here are the most common ones and how to address them:
Structural Support Issues
If the building’s beams are not strong enough to support the track, the installation may be unsafe. Mitigation: Have a structural engineer assess the support points and, if necessary, reinforce the structure before installation.
Track Layout Errors
Incorrect track layout can lead to panels that do not align properly or do not stack correctly. Mitigation: Insist on detailed shop drawings and review them carefully before fabrication.
Site Coordination Problems
Lack of coordination with other trades can cause delays and rework. Mitigation: Hold a pre-installation meeting with all contractors to review the installation sequence and ensure everyone is aware of the requirements.
Acoustic Performance Gaps
Even with high-quality panels, poor installation can result in sound leaks. Mitigation: Ensure that seals are properly installed and that the surrounding construction (walls, ceiling, floor) is also airtight.

Comparison Table: Top-Hung vs. Floor-Rail Operable Walls
| Feature | Top-Hung Track | Floor-Rail Track |
|---|---|---|
| Floor surface | Flush, no obstruction | Requires floor rail, creates a groove |
| Installation complexity | Requires strong ceiling support | Easier on floor, but floor must be level |
| Flexibility | Can be curved or straight | Usually straight runs |
| Maintenance | Track and rollers need periodic inspection | Floor rail may collect debris |
| Aesthetics | Cleaner look, no visible floor track | Visible rail on floor |

Frequently Asked Questions
1. How long does a hotel operable wall installation take?
The installation time depends on the size and complexity of the project. Typically, a simple installation can take a few days, but larger projects with multiple panels may take several weeks. Your supplier should provide a detailed timeline based on your specific requirements.
2. Can I install a movable partition wall in an existing building?
Yes, movable partition walls can be installed in existing buildings, but the structural support must be verified. The ceiling and floor must be level, and the walls must be able to support the track load. A site survey is essential to determine feasibility.
3. What acoustic performance can I expect from an operable wall system?
Acoustic performance varies by system and installation quality. High-quality systems can achieve STC ratings of 50 or more, but the actual performance depends on proper installation and sealing. Always specify your acoustic target and ask the supplier for test data.
4. How do I maintain an operable wall system?
Regular maintenance includes cleaning the track, lubricating moving parts, and checking seals for wear. The supplier should provide a maintenance schedule. Most systems are designed for easy maintenance, with accessible components.
5. What is the warranty on a typical operable wall system?
Warranty terms vary by manufacturer. Common warranties cover parts and labor for 1-5 years, but this is not a guarantee. Always review the warranty terms in your contract and ask for clarification if needed.
